If u find any mistakes let me know plzIt is neither the right decision, nor the proper solution as the person cannot solve his/her problem by committing another one. His decision implies his failure in facing life and his inability to admit the rough reality: he fails to be a successful person in business as well as in parenting. His problem is that he high esteemed himself and that is why he achieved nothing throughout his life.
Willy’s takes on life was:’ if you are well- liked, then you will be successful’’; however, success cannot be taken by popularity and appearances but rather by hard working. Therefore, Willy reaped what he had sown. Actually, he admitted his failure but he did not react in any way to make some change and to rectify his mistakes, but he simply escaped away from reality and took dream and illusion as a refuge, then finally he resolved on suicide.
Indeed, Suicide was a sign of Willy’s weakness because his life was a true downfall, he had been living in a world of illusions and dreams, and he tries to bring up his sons to the same world. It appear that Willy didn’t attain any form of success. First of all, he was fired and tossed away at the age of 63 by his boss Howards, because he became worthless for the company after having worked for 34 years. In addition, he could not accept and understand why Bernard, the worm in his eyes and the one who could not hammer a nail, became a bright lawyer, whilst Biff did not achieve anything.
Eventually, he died as a forgotten man because no one came to his funeral except his family, Charley, and his son Bernard
